Insta360 Achieves Landmark Win in U.S. ITC Patent Dispute Against GoPro
In a significant legal victory for Insta360, the company has successfully defended its 360 camera technology against patent infringement claims made by GoPro. The U.S. International Trade Commission (ITC) issued a final determination in Investigation No. 337-TA-1400, rejecting GoPro's allegations and affirming that Insta360's innovations are independently developed and valid. This ruling not only highlights the creativity behind Insta360's products but also serves as a major blow to competitors attempting to dominate the market through litigation rather than innovation.
The ITC's decision specifically cleared Insta360 of five utility patents related to various advanced functionalities such as stabilization, horizon leveling, distortion correction, and aspect ratio conversion. The Commission also overturned a previous ruling that had found Insta360 in violation of the '052 patent concerning distortion. Furthermore, the ruling confirmed that Insta360's updated product designs do not infringe upon GoPro's asserted design patents, paving the way for the company to continue selling its products in the United States without any restrictions.
